Full Form of CPU: What is CPU in Computer?

The meaning or full form of CPU is Central Processing Unit. It is one of the primary units used on computers these days. CPU usage is also very common in other electronic devices. For example, smartphones, tablets, notebooks, gaming consoles, etc. In the context of computers, the CPU is also known by many other names such as chip, processor, central processor, main processor, processing device, etc. As the name suggests, the Central Processing Unit is the primary component of the computer that helps to perform most of the processing for the computer. It adds processing power to the computer, allowing the computer to execute a set of instructions or programs inside the computer. Modern computers come with a powerful central processing unit to process multiple tasks at once. The CPU is responsible for processing all the basic to complex arithmetic and logical operations in the computer to accomplish the respective results. Also, it controls all the activities within the computer and helps the various components of the computer system to communicate with each other to perform their respective functions. The CPU also takes the help of chipsets or other microchips mounted on the motherboard to control the flow of data and instructions between computer parts. In 1971, Intel released the first commercial CPU, named the Intel 4004. Italian physicist Federico Faggin was the principal designer of the first commercial CPU and is called the inventor of the CPU. CPU Full Form

CPU Full Form What is the full form of CPU? The full form of CPU is  Central Processing Unit. The CPU’s known as the brain of a computer. It performs all the basic logical and arithmetic operations activities. The term CPU is normally used to refer to a processor that consists of the arithmetical logical unit and control unit. CPU = ALU + CU Where ALU – Arithmetic Logic Unit CU – Control Unit Various Types Of CPU There are three main types of CPU • Transistor CPUs • Large-Scale Integration CPUs • Small-Scale Integration CPUs Different parts of the CPU The three main parts of the CPU are: Arithmetic Logic Unit (ALU) It is a significant part of the CPU. It is responsible for all numerical and logical functions. Control Unit (CU) CU is the main component of the CPU. It directs the operations of the processor. Registers It is a high-speed memory that is utilised to store data during processing.

As the tech industry is growing, and finding new ways to use computers, the need for faster hardware is increasing. But what is the difference between CPU, GPU and TPU? In this post, we will compare CPU vs GPU vs TPU briefly. CPU vs GPU vs TPU The difference between CPU, GPU and TPU is that the CPU handles all the logics, calculations, and input/output of the computer, it is a general-purpose processor. In comparison, GPU is an additional processor to enhance the graphical interface and run high-end tasks. TPUs are powerful custom-built processors to run the project made on a specific framework, i.e. TensorFlow. • CPU: Central Processing Unit. Manage all the functions of a computer. • GPU: Graphical Processing Unit. Enhance the graphical performance of the computer. • TPU: Tensor Processing Unit. Custom build ASIC to accelerate TensorFlow projects. What is the CPU? CPU stands for Central Processing Unit and considered as the brain of the computer. What Is The Full Form Of Cpu And How It Works?

Table of content History of CPU The time period CPU turned into first used withinside the computer enterprise was the early 1960s, the term CPU was used to define a device for running software, but with the advent of self-programmed computers. Here are some of the important events related to CPU history: Silicon, the basic component of the processor, was discovered by Baron Jons Jackob in 1823. In 1903, Nikola Tesla patented an electrical good judgment circuit (gate or switch). In 1947, the first transistor was invented by John Baden, Walter Brattain, and William Shockley at Bell Labs. On November 15, 1971, Intel announced its first microprocessor, the Intel 4004. On March 22, 1993, Intel released the Pentium processor, his 60 MHz processors with 3.1 million transistors. On January 4, 2000, Intel released its Celeron 553 MHz bus processor. On April 22, 2006, Intel released the Core 2 Duo processor E6320. In November 2008, Intel released its first Core i7 desktop processor In January 2010 Intel released the first mobile Core i5 processor. Full Form of Computer

Facebook Twitter WhatsApp LinkedIn Often people mistake the word computer for an acronym and think that there is a full form of computer. However, it is so not true. The word computer existed even long before computer machines even came into existence. The word computer was first used to define a person who performs calculations. It denotes a human-computer that could do computations or calculations. Another speculation is that it derives from the word ‘compute’ which means to calculate. Computer Full Form The computer was first used to perform arithmetical calculations and thus the name. It is also said that computer stands for- Common Operating Machine Purposely Used for Technological and Educational Research C Common O Operating M Machine P Purposely U Used T Technological E Educational R Research However, this is just a myth, and there is no such full form of computer. Why is computer a computing machine? The brain or the commander in chief of the computer is its CPU. CPU= ALU+ CU The CPU constitutes two units- • The arithmetic Logical Unit • Control Unit. As the name suggests, ALU performs all the calculations like add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division. It also performs logical operations like AND and OR. Earlier computers were only used to perform calculations faster and thus were called computing machines. But now computers are not limited to just arithmetical and logical operations. What is CPU? Meaning, Definition, and What CPU Stands For

Every single computing device has a CPU. You may have heard of this tech term before, but what is it exactly? What is a CPU and how does it work? In this beginner-friendly article you'll learn the basics on what a CPU actually is, and I'l give you an overview of how it works. What is a CPU and where do you find it in a computer? CPU is short for Central Processing Unit. It is also known as a processor or microporcessor. It's one of the most important pieces of hardware in any digital computing system – if not the most important. Inside a CPU there are thousands of microscopic transistors, which are tiny switches that control the flow of electricity through the integrated circuits. You'll find the CPU located on a computer's motherboard. A computer's motherboard is the main circuit board inside a computer. Its job is to connect all hardware components together. Often referred to as the brain and heart of all digital systems, a CPU is responsible for doing all the work. It performs every single action a computer does and executes programs. What are computer programs and where are they stored? There is a program for everything a CPU does. You have a program that lets you use your web browser or a word processor. You have one that performs mathematical operations on a calculator or lets you type letters and characters on a keyboard.
